Four teenagers are stranded in a foreign land—without their mobile devices. Can they survive?
Nineteen-year-old Rory Matthews is a self-proclaimed cell phone addict. When his unhealthy attachment to smartphones gets out of hand, he signs up for the viral “Mobile Rehab” in Hong Kong.
Nineteen-year-old Keira Delgado catches her boyfriend of three years cheating on her. Angry and upset, she impulsively books a ticket to Hong Kong forgetting her mobile phone at home.
When Rory witnesses Keira struggling to manage alone without her phone in the foreign land, he convinces her to join the Mobile Rehab program with him and two other teenagers.
Soon, the four realize that the program is not as shiny as it seems in its social media advertisement. Stranded in an unknown country, the four teenagers must learn to adapt to their new nondigital lives without any help for two weeks.
Can they survive all the challenges on their own? Or will they give up and run back home to their cushy lives? Can they see this “rehab” as an opportunity to overcome their device attachments and learn to rely on each other and themselves?
Navigating the awkward truths of offline life, The Mobile Rehab is a fun read packed with laugh-out-loud humor, heart-warming friendships, swoon-worthy crushes, and triumphant moments of self-discovery.
